<description>&#60;p&#62;I wrote a question about turning the bathroom into Baby #2's nursery for the first year, with the intention of having the kiddos share the bedroom eventually.  When do you think is the soonest I can do this, and at what time would it be the least disruptive to both of their sleep?  I know for DS, he did not STTN until he was 18 months when we night-weaned him, but before then, he would fuss/cry once or twice a night and I'd have to go get him.  Plus, the night-weaning process involved a lot of crying where nobody got any sleep, so I imagine this process would be the same for Baby #2.  Then there were random nights he'd wake up crying even after night-weaning (maybe due to teething?)!  I just don't see how I can put them in the same room without one of them waking the other up!!
